GRAND RAPIDS – The pace has quickened with the collaboration between the Michigan Small Business and Technology Development Center and Precept Partners to help Michigan small businesses optimize the design, infrastructure and technology that support a process for building and marketing high performance websites.
The MI-SBTDC and Precept Partners established a collaboration to assist Michigan companies improve their Internet presence?and grow profits. The collaboration does this by engaging MI-SBTDC clients in a 10-Point Site Evaluation analysis.
The iNet Logic Ten-Point Site Evaluation employs Precept?s proprietary iNet Logic System to give the MI-SBTDC client an independent analysis of the strengths and weaknesses of their website and its associated online presence, specific to site design, navigation, usability, functionality, and site coding errors.
Also included in the Ten-Point Site Evaluation are external, inferred visitor demographics information, external in-bound web linking infrastructure details, server response time/web code page load time comparisons and other data requisite to create competitive advantage and maximize a site?s efficiency and conversion.
Upon completion of data gathering and filtering processes?about a two week timeframe, Precept delivers the Ten-Point Site Evaluation in an online webinar conference and presentation with the MI-SBTDC consultant to the client, where the details and strategic implications of the evaluation is explained.
